Longshan Temple
Longshan Temple, located in the bustling city of Taipei, Taiwan, is a true gem that draws both tourists and locals alike. Built in 1738, this historic temple is a beautiful example of traditional Chinese architecture and is dedicated to the Buddhist goddess of mercy, Guanyin. As you enter the temple, you will immediately be struck by the intricate carvings, colorful decorations, and tranquil atmosphere that make it a truly awe-inspiring place to visit.
One of the most striking features of Longshan Temple is its elaborate roof adorned with ornate dragons and mythical creatures, a common motif in Chinese temples symbolizing power and protection. Inside, the temple is filled with beautiful statues of various deities, incense wafting through the air, and the sound of chanting filling the halls. Visitors can participate in traditional rituals such as lighting incense, making offerings, and praying for good fortune.
Longshan Temple is not just a religious site, but also a cultural hub where visitors can learn about Taiwan’s rich history and traditional customs. From the intricate wood carvings to the beautifully landscaped gardens, every detail of the temple is a testament to the craftsmanship and dedication of its builders. Beitou Hot Springs
Beitou Hot Springs, located in Taipei, Taiwan, is a renowned destination for those looking to relax and rejuvenate amidst natural beauty. The area is known for its geothermal hot springs, which are rich in minerals and provide numerous health benefits. Visitors can indulge in the traditional Japanese-style hot spring experience, complete with wooden bathhouses and stunning views of the surrounding mountains.
One of the highlights of Beitou Hot Springs is the Beitou Hot Spring Museum, a beautifully restored bathhouse that offers a glimpse into the history of the area and its cultural significance. The museum showcases artifacts from the Japanese occupation period and provides fascinating insights into the evolution of the hot spring culture in Taiwan. Visitors can also learn about the geology of the region and the healing properties of the hot springs.

National Palace Museum
The National Palace Museum in Taiwan is one of the most distinguished museums in the world, best known for its extensive collection of Chinese imperial artifacts and artwork. The museum was established in 1925 and houses over 700,000 pieces of ancient Chinese treasures dating back thousands of years. Its collection spans a wide range of categories, including calligraphy, paintings, ceramics, bronze ware, jade, and rare books. With such a vast and diverse collection, the National Palace Museum offers visitors a unique opportunity to explore the rich cultural heritage of China.
One of the highlights of the National Palace Museum is its collection of rare jade carvings, which are considered to be some of the finest examples of Chinese craftsmanship in the world. The museum also boasts an impressive collection of ancient Chinese paintings, including works by renowned artists such as Xu Beihong and Qi Baishi. In addition to its permanent collection, the museum also hosts special exhibitions showcasing different aspects of Chinese culture and history.
